Output 3dd9ee88ef5148e9d8672588f05b5fc33b5a7d9cdde039ee524d4ca077f17d04:3

value
24986578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 315f81ea6835c2b027d71dd2ede3571d2b892593 OP_EQUAL
address
MCQDkoi6JG6JuULZEyhkhP54pEnpDdy8V6
transaction
3dd9ee88ef5148e9d8672588f05b5fc33b5a7d9cdde039ee524d4ca077f17d04
spent
true